
As July settles in and summer starts to feel a little more established, this month’s Small Batch Bake takes its cue from one of the season’s most recognisable flavour pairings.

Our Peach Melba traybake is a fresh, fruit‑led cake inspired by the classic combination of peach and raspberry — something that feels right at home alongside warm days, lighter moments, and the rhythm of the Wimbledon fortnight.
At its base is a light, fluffy sponge, layered with a house‑made peach and raspberry jam. The sweetness of the peach sits comfortably alongside the sharper notes of raspberry, creating a balance that feels both familiar and just a little different.
The cake is topped with a smooth mascarpone buttercream, gently infused with peach to bring everything together without overpowering the fruit. Each traybake is then finished with a scattering of dried raspberries and meringue pieces, adding a light crispness and a subtle nod to the traditional Peach Melba dessert.
It’s a cake that feels very much of the moment — not overly rich, not overly sweet, just carefully put together and easy to enjoy. The kind of bake that works just as well at the table as it does alongside a cup of tea in the garden.
